Olive Oil Polyphenols and Telomeres: How They Slow Cellular Aging
Research links olive oil polyphenol consumption to slower telomere shortening, a key marker of biological aging. The mechanism runs through two pathways: Nrf-2 activation (boosting antioxidant defenses) and NF-kB suppression (reducing chronic inflammation). Population studies including the Nurses' Health Study (n=4,676) and the PREDIMED trial confirm that Mediterranean diet adherence correlates with longer telomeres.
